#3cbb05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3cbb05 is composed of 23.5% red, 73.3%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.3%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 101.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#3cbb05 color hex could be obtained by blending #78ff0a with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#3cbb05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050f00 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3cbb05
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f625e is the less saturated color, while #3cbb05 is the most saturated one.
